@@ -45,7 +45,7 @@ func MapToKubernetesObjects(project *types.Project) (map[string]runtime.Object,
4545 for _ , service := range project .Services {
4646 svcObject := mapToService (project , service )
4747 if svcObject != nil {
48- objects [fmt .Sprintf ("%s-service.yaml" , getProjectServiceName ( project , service ) )] = svcObject
48+ objects [fmt .Sprintf ("%s-service.yaml" , service . Name )] = svcObject
4949 } else {
5050 log .Println ("Missing port mapping from service config." )
5151 }
@@ -55,13 +55,13 @@ func MapToKubernetesObjects(project *types.Project) (map[string]runtime.Object,
5555 if err != nil {
5656 return nil , err
5757 }
58- objects [fmt .Sprintf ("%s-daemonset.yaml" , getProjectServiceName ( project , service ) )] = daemonset
58+ objects [fmt .Sprintf ("%s-daemonset.yaml" , service . Name )] = daemonset
5959 } else {
6060 deployment , err := mapToDeployment (project , service )
6161 if err != nil {
6262 return nil , err
6363 }
64- objects [fmt .Sprintf ("%s-deployment.yaml" , getProjectServiceName ( project , service ) )] = deployment
64+ objects [fmt .Sprintf ("%s-deployment.yaml" , service . Name )] = deployment
6565 }
6666 for _ , vol := range service .Volumes {
6767 if vol .Type == "volume" {
@@ -98,7 +98,7 @@ func mapToService(project *types.Project, service types.ServiceConfig) *core.Ser
9898 APIVersion : "v1" ,
9999 },
100100 ObjectMeta : meta.ObjectMeta {
101- Name : getProjectServiceName ( project , service ) ,
101+ Name : service . Name ,
102102 },
103103 Spec : core.ServiceSpec {
104104 ClusterIP : clusterIP ,
@@ -126,7 +126,7 @@ func mapToDeployment(project *types.Project, service types.ServiceConfig) (*apps
126126 APIVersion : "apps/v1" ,
127127 },
128128 ObjectMeta : meta.ObjectMeta {
129- Name : getProjectServiceName ( project , service ) ,
129+ Name : service . Name ,
130130 Labels : labels ,
131131 },
132132 Spec : apps.DeploymentSpec {
@@ -138,10 +138,6 @@ func mapToDeployment(project *types.Project, service types.ServiceConfig) (*apps
138138 }, nil
139139}
140140
141- func getProjectServiceName (project * types.Project , service types.ServiceConfig ) string {
142- return fmt .Sprintf ("%s-%s" , project .Name , service .Name )
143- }
144-
145141func selectorLabels (projectName string , serviceName string ) map [string ]string {
146142 return map [string ]string {
147143 compose .ProjectTag : projectName ,
@@ -158,7 +154,7 @@ func mapToDaemonset(project *types.Project, service types.ServiceConfig) (*apps.
158154
159155 return & apps.DaemonSet {
160156 ObjectMeta : meta.ObjectMeta {
161- Name : getProjectServiceName ( project , service ) ,
157+ Name : service . Name ,
162158 Labels : labels ,
163159 },
164160 Spec : apps.DaemonSetSpec {
0 commit comments